SRINAGAR

The Regal Chowk Traders Association President Manzoor Ahmed Mir Sunday appealed Governor NN Vohra to pay due attention towards long awaited development activities in historic Regal Chowk market here.
While chairing the first meeting of office bearers, after assuming office as the President, Mir regretted that successive regimes have failed to give due development which Regal Chowk.
“The manholes are uncovered, the streetlights are in mess while parking continues to be problem for our valued shoppers,” Mir said adding another season of development has begun but RCTA continues to be neglected.
He also sought immediate inclusion of pending traders in the list flood victims who await relief.
Meanwhile, the RCTA General Secretary Farhan Kitab who also heads media & publicity of KTMF hailed the J&K Bank authorities for commencing work on the much-needed ATM in the marketplace. “We hope it will be thrown open soon,” Farhan kitab said.
